I fly very often, and given the way airlines throw your luggage around, I just buy cheap & almost disposable - as long as it's reliable enough to hold together, then you don't get upset when it gets scratched/wet/dirty etc. I've bought reliable yet light & cheap pull along wheeled cases from TJ Hughes & Poundstretcher. I would check the carry-on size, & then buy a wheely bag that maxes out the allowance, this could ultimately save a lot in hold baggage charges. Annoyingly the airlines vary in the size & weight they allow though, so you have to do your research first. They rarely weigh your handluggage (especially if you carry it so casually that it looks light as a feather!) but you can always be prepared to take stuff out & wear it (honestly, I've seen people doing it!) I believe some airlines (especially Ryanair) can be very strict with the one bag policy, so remember that if you buy any duty free - you'll need to be able to put it in your one bag. You'll need to get all your essential liquids into that small plastic bag too - remember, you can usually buy stuff where you are going, if it's not provided.0
